7个不稳定版本 (3个重大更新)
0.3.0 | 2023年3月22日 |
---|---|
0.2.0 | 2022年6月23日 |
0.1.0 | 2022年5月10日 |
0.1.0-beta.4 | 2022年4月6日 |
0.0.0 | 2022年1月20日 |
#601 in 密码学
20,215 每月下载量
用于 26 个crate(8个直接使用)
595KB
13K SLoC
halo2_proofs
文档
最低支持的Rust版本
需要Rust 1.60 或更高版本。
最低支持的Rust版本可能在将来更改,但将通过增加次要版本来实现。
控制并行性
halo2_proofs
目前使用 rayon 进行并行计算。可以使用 RAYON_NUM_THREADS
环境变量来设置线程数。
您可以通过禁用 "multicore"
功能来禁用 rayon
。警告!如果禁用 "multicore"
功能,Halo2将无法访问并行性。这将显着降低性能。
许可证
根据您选择以下任意一种许可证
- Apache License,版本2.0,(LICENSE-APACHE 或 https://apache.ac.cn/licenses/LICENSE-2.0)
- MIT许可证 (LICENSE-MIT 或 http://opensource.org/licenses/MIT)
进行选择。
贡献
除非您明确声明,否则根据Apache-2.0许可证定义,您有意提交给作品包含的贡献将被双许可,如上所述,不附加任何额外条款或条件。
依赖项
~1–4.5MB
~80K SLoC